鮮為人知的C ColorDialog控件屬性解析
控件簡(jiǎn)介ColorDiolog控件是C中相對(duì)較少使用的控件之一,但在某些特殊情況下仍然會(huì)派上用場(chǎng)。本文將重點(diǎn)介紹該控件常用的屬性,幫助讀者更好地了解和應(yīng)用。 Name屬性Name屬性用于標(biāo)識(shí)控件的名
控件簡(jiǎn)介
ColorDiolog控件是C中相對(duì)較少使用的控件之一,但在某些特殊情況下仍然會(huì)派上用場(chǎng)。本文將重點(diǎn)介紹該控件常用的屬性,幫助讀者更好地了解和應(yīng)用。
Name屬性
Name屬性用于標(biāo)識(shí)控件的名稱,方便在代碼中查找和調(diào)用控件。默認(rèn)情況下,控件的名稱會(huì)以“Cdlg”為前綴,可以根據(jù)實(shí)際需求進(jìn)行自定義命名。
AllowFullOpen屬性
AllowFullOpen屬性用于設(shè)置是否啟用“定義自定義顏色”按鈕。當(dāng)設(shè)置為True時(shí),表示允許用戶自定義顏色;而設(shè)置為False則表示禁用該功能,限制用戶只能選擇預(yù)設(shè)顏色。
AnyColor屬性
AnyColor屬性指示對(duì)話框是否顯示基本顏色集中的所有可用顏色。若將AnyColor屬性設(shè)置為True,則對(duì)話框?qū)⒄故舅锌捎妙伾┯脩暨x擇;反之,設(shè)置為False則僅顯示部分基本顏色。
Color屬性
Color屬性代表對(duì)話框中當(dāng)前所選的顏色。默認(rèn)情況下為黑色,但用戶可以通過(guò)控件進(jìn)行選擇,并獲取所需的顏色數(shù)值。
FullOpen屬性
FullOpen屬性用于指示對(duì)話框是否展開(kāi)顯示其自定義顏色部分。設(shè)置為True時(shí),將顯示完整的自定義顏色選項(xiàng);若設(shè)置為False,則隱藏自定義顏色部分,僅展示基本顏色選擇。
ShowHelp屬性
ShowHelp屬性用于控制是否顯示幫助按鈕。默認(rèn)情況下為False,即不顯示幫助按鈕,若需要顯示幫助功能,則可以將該屬性設(shè)置為True,以便用戶獲取相關(guān)幫助信息。
SolidColorOnly屬性
SolidColorOnly屬性指示對(duì)話框是否限制用戶僅能選擇純色。當(dāng)SolidColorOnly屬性設(shè)置為True時(shí),用戶只能選擇純色;若設(shè)置為False,則可以選擇混合顏色。這一屬性可以幫助用戶更精確地控制所選顏色的類型。
通過(guò)本文對(duì)C ColorDialog控件常用屬性的解析,相信讀者對(duì)該控件的使用有了更清晰的認(rèn)識(shí)和把握。在實(shí)際開(kāi)發(fā)中,靈活運(yùn)用這些屬性,可以使程序界面更加個(gè)性化,提升用戶體驗(yàn)。如有任何疑問(wèn)或需進(jìn)一步了解,可參考官方文檔或進(jìn)行實(shí)際操作體驗(yàn)。